Signs You Need an AC Replacement

Knowing when to replace your air conditioning system rather than repair it can save you thousands of dollars in the long run. Most central air conditioning units have a functional lifespan of 15 to 20 years, though in Delray Beach and the surrounding South Florida region, that timeline can be shorter due to the extreme operational demands placed on cooling equipment. Systems that run 10 or more hours per day during summer months experience accelerated wear on compressors, fan motors, and electrical components. If your unit is approaching or has exceeded the 15-year mark, replacement should be on your radar even before a catastrophic failure occurs.

Beyond age, there are several clear indicators that your system is ready to be retired. Frequent breakdowns requiring repeated AC repair visits, rising energy bills despite consistent usage patterns, uneven cooling throughout your home, excessive noise during operation, and the use of R-22 refrigerant (which has been phased out of production) are all strong signals. According to the U.S. Department of Energy, replacing an older unit with a modern high-efficiency system can reduce cooling energy consumption by 20 to 40 percent. For Delray Beach households where cooling accounts for a substantial portion of monthly utility costs, those savings add up quickly.

Our AC Replacement Process

We approach every AC replacement project with a thorough methodology designed to ensure optimal performance from day one. The process begins with a comprehensive evaluation of your existing system, your home’s square footage, insulation quality, ductwork condition, window exposure, and ceiling height. These factors directly influence the load calculation, which determines the precise cooling capacity your new system needs. An oversized unit short-cycles and creates humidity problems, while an undersized unit runs constantly without reaching comfortable temperatures. Getting this calculation right is critical, especially in Delray Beach where humidity control is just as important as temperature control.

After completing the assessment and discussing your preferences and budget, we present equipment options from trusted manufacturers that match your home’s requirements. We walk you through SEER2 ratings, which measure seasonal energy efficiency, and explain how different efficiency tiers translate into real-world energy savings. Current federal minimum efficiency standards require a SEER2 rating of 15 for systems installed in our region, but higher-tier options rated at 18 SEER2 and above deliver significantly better performance and lower operating costs over the life of the equipment.

Choosing the Right System for Delray Beach

The coastal environment in Delray Beach presents unique challenges for air conditioning equipment. Salt air accelerates corrosion on outdoor condenser coils and cabinet components, making material quality a significant factor in equipment selection. We recommend systems with corrosion-resistant coatings and aluminum or composite components for homes close to the ocean. Variable-speed and two-stage compressor systems are particularly well-suited for our climate because they modulate output to match real-time cooling demands rather than cycling between full power and off. This not only improves comfort and reduces temperature swings but also dramatically enhances dehumidification, which is essential in an area where outdoor humidity regularly exceeds 80 percent.

We also help homeowners evaluate whether a traditional split system, a packaged unit, or a ductless mini-split configuration is the best fit. Homes with aging or deteriorated ductwork may benefit from ductless options that eliminate efficiency losses associated with leaky ducts. The EPA estimates that duct losses in a typical home can account for more than 30 percent of energy consumption for space conditioning. Why Proper Installation Matters

Even the most advanced air conditioning system will underperform if installed incorrectly. Industry research consistently shows that improper installation can reduce system efficiency by as much as 30 percent and significantly shorten equipment lifespan. Common installation errors include incorrect refrigerant charge, inadequate airflow across the evaporator coil, poorly sealed duct connections, and improper electrical wiring.
